嗨,我正在制作一个应用程序,该应用程序发布推文到用户的时间线后,他们已经认证。我使用的是这里的库和教程:twitteroauth
一切正常,直到我到达回调url并尝试检索访问令牌,请求的变量转储返回Invalid request token。
代码如下:
function authenicateApp() {
//Set app keys
// Connect to twitter and recive token
$connection = new TwitterOAuth('**', '**');
$temporary_credentials = $connection->getRequestToken('http://abc.def.com');
// Redirect to twitter authentation page
header('location:'.$connection->getAuthorizeURL($temporary_credentials));
}
function appPost() {
$connection1 = new TwitterOAuth('**' ,'**', $_SESSION['oauth_token'],
$_SESSION['oauth_token_secret']);
var_dump($connection1->getAccessToken($_REQUEST['oauth_verifier']));
}发布于 2013-07-24 05:16:59
在创建$connection1时,在尝试使用会话之前,您必须实际拥有会话的$temporary_credentials。
https://stackoverflow.com/questions/17816245
复制相似问题